This project involves a study of the basic composition of the materials used in the Restoration Department of the Museo Thyssen-Bornemisza. It also involves accelerated ageing studies on the selected materials in order to assess their susceptibility to possible changes in their properties, and the compilation of scientific and historical documentation on the evolution and uses of these products in the restoration of cultural artefacts.

The final objective is the creation of a computer database containing the commercial documentation provided by the manufacturers of these materials, the general results of the analytical studies undertaken on each of them, the accelerated ageing studies and the scientific and historical documentation on the use of these materials in the field of conservation and restoration of cultural artefacts.

The selection of products that has been made will mean that the information presented will be of wide-ranging use to professionals in this sector on an international level.
